In the struggle for legitimacy, it is desirable to have as close a
relationship with the UN as can be achieved. I would hope that the
Trusteeship Council Chambers could be obtained. (It is not feasible now, but
ideally the Peoples' Assembly would replace the Security Council.) Since the
US government (or any other non-elected member of the SC) is allowed to
block UN Charter reform by Paragraph 108 (???I didn't look it up),
structural reform is currently not feasible. However, functional development
remains a possibility despite the retrogression Phyllis Bennis documents in
"Calling the Shots".
